Fire shutters are commonly installed in buildings to compartmentalize fire hazards and prevent the spread of fire from one area to another. These shutters are typically made of fire-resistant materials such as steel or aluminum, and are designed to automatically close in the event of a fire, thereby containing the fire and preventing it from spreading further. The key to the effectiveness of fire shutters lies in the intricate details of their design and installation, known as fire shutter detail.

One of the critical aspects of fire shutter detail is the material used in the construction of the shutters. It is essential to use fire-resistant materials that can withstand high temperatures and provide sufficient insulation to prevent the transmission of heat. Steel and aluminum are commonly used materials for fire shutters due to their durability and fire-resistant properties. It is also important to ensure that the shutters are properly coated with fire-resistant paint to further enhance their ability to withstand fire.

Another important element of fire shutter detail is the mechanism used to activate the shutters in the event of a fire. Fire shutters are typically equipped with automatic closing devices such as fusible links or electromagnetic release mechanisms that are triggered by heat or smoke detectors. These mechanisms ensure that the shutters close quickly and efficiently in the event of a fire, preventing the spread of fire and smoke to other parts of the building.

In addition to the materials and mechanisms used in fire shutters, the installation of the shutters is also a critical component of fire shutter detail. Proper installation is essential to ensure that the shutters function correctly and can effectively contain fires. Fire shutters should be installed by qualified professionals who have the necessary expertise in fire safety and building codes. It is important to follow manufacturer guidelines and local building codes when installing fire shutters to ensure compliance and effectiveness.

Regular maintenance and inspections are also crucial aspects of fire shutter detail. Fire shutters should be inspected regularly to ensure that they are in proper working condition and have not been damaged or compromised in any way. Regular maintenance can help identify and address any issues with the shutters before they become a safety hazard. It is important to schedule routine inspections by qualified technicians to ensure that the fire shutters are functioning correctly and are ready to activate in the event of a fire.
